Add 72/49 and 6/8
1st number: 1 23/49, 2nd number: 6/8
72/49 + 6/8 is 435/196.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 49 and 8 is 392
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 392 - For the 1st fraction, since 49 × 8 = 392,
72/49 = 72 × 8/49 × 8 = 576/392 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 8 × 49 = 392,
6/8 = 6 × 49/8 × 49 = 294/392 - Add the two like fractions:
576/392 + 294/392 = 576 + 294/392 = 870/392 - 870/392 simplified gives 435/196
- So, 72/49 + 6/8 = 435/196
